Kim Larsen, singer-songwriter and former frontman in Denmark's greatest rock band Gasolin, has died, 72 years old. It's breaking news on TV as I write just now. It would not be an exaggeration to say that Kim Larsen is the most beloved rocker of all here in Denmark, a national treasure and a man of the people. He was originally a school teacher, but was more interested in music, and by the end of 68 he turned pro. In 69 he founded the legendary Gasolin, who, with the addition of drummer Søren Berlev in 1971, would dominate the 1970s in Denmark, in fact, all of Scandinavia. He was so down to earth and unpretentious, and that was clearly reflected in his songs, many of which have become evergreens, and at least one, "Fik du set det du ville", has become the most played song at funerals. Not that there was anything morbid about Kim Larsen, with his big gob and thick Copenhagen accent, he'd be the sort of bloke who could fit in anywhere, especially with the counterculture and the working class. He remained classless, but loved to fly in the face of authority, smoking cigarettes on TV long after such behavior was banned: you just don't say no to Kim Larsen. He also had a fondness for the traditional songs, reminding the Danes of their rich song heritage. Kept those songs alive and added his bit, too.
